Correlational Research
A type of non-experimental research method used to determine, describe, and predict how variables are naturally related in the real world without any experimental manipulation by the researcher.
Two-Tailed
Pertaining to tests of statistical significance that consider both directions of effects, allowing for the assessment of the possibility of both positive and negative differences.
